About the piece

Created around 1632 by the Flemish master Lodewijk de Vadder, this oil on canvas presents a serene countryside view. The composition centers on figures leading cattle and goats along a winding road, flanked by a grassy embankment and a weathered tree, all captured under the shifting light of an atmospheric sky.
